sanguíneo

san-GHEE-neh-oh/saŋˈɡineo/

sanguíneo means blood in Spanish (used as a descriptor for things related to blood).

blood

Also: sanguine, blood-related

📝 In Action

El sistema sanguíneo transporta oxígeno por todo el cuerpo.

B1

The blood system carries oxygen throughout the body.

Juan y yo no tenemos ningún vínculo sanguíneo, pero somos como hermanos.

B2

Juan and I have no blood tie, but we are like brothers.

El doctor analizó mis vasos sanguíneos.

B1

The doctor analyzed my blood vessels.

Word Connections

Synonyms

  • hemático (hematic (medical term for blood-related))
  • consanguíneo (blood-related (family))

Antonyms

  • político (related by marriage (not by blood))

Common Collocations

  • vaso sanguíneoblood vessel
  • grupo sanguíneoblood type
  • flujo sanguíneoblood flow
  • presión sanguíneablood pressure

📚 Etymology

From the Latin word 'sanguineus', which comes directly from 'sanguis' (meaning blood). It shares the same root as the English word 'sanguine'.

First recorded: 13th century

Cognates (Related words)

French: sanguinItalian: sanguignoEnglish: sanguine

Can 'sanguíneo' describe a personality?

Yes! In psychology (based on old medical theories), a 'temperamento sanguíneo' describes someone who is optimistic, social, and energetic.

Should I use 'sanguíneo' or 'de sangre'?

Use 'de sangre' for simple things like 'una mancha de sangre' (a blood stain). Use 'sanguíneo' for technical or abstract concepts like 'sistema sanguíneo' (blood system).
